Chapter 645: Chapter 644: Attract and Repel Martial Arts

"Clang! Clang!

Clank!

Sparks flew in the air as a figure was sent flying backwards. It was Tie Yunzi again, only this time, he was not retreated but willingly withdrew as part of his strategy.

Unexpectedly, his body came to an abrupt halt as he used the force of the recoil to propel forward at a speed even faster than before. The Vigorous Air emanating from his body was like curvature knives, leaving deep notches on the Array System of the surrounding peaks.

Halfway through his swing, a sword tip soared upwards. The impact was not very forceful, but it hit right into the most critical part. Ripples of shockwaves flowed into Tie Yunzi’s arms, crushing the protective Vigorous Air cover on his body.

"Rainfall Twin Stars!"

Keeping his cool, Tie Yunzi quickly adapted, swinging his shoulders. Relying on his powerful waist strength, he threw out his two hammers at different speeds. Each hammer was bound by an iron chain wound around his arms and the tail of the hammers.

Whoosh! Whoosh! Whoosh.

One of the iron hammers spun like a whirlwind, filling the sky with its shadow. The second hammer flitted amongst these shadows, appearing to move slowly yet adroitly filling the gaps in the hammer’s shadowy path. Amidst the speed was tact, and within the slowness was precision.

Since this attack drew completely on the momentum of his body, Tie Yunzi didn’t need to build up any energy. His move struck exactly when Shi Xiaole was still regaining his strength.

If he had utilized the Undying Seven Illusions, Shi Xiaole would undoubtedly have been able to easily reverse the situation. However, he didn’t, because Tie Yunzi was not worth the effort yet.

Despite appearing to have exerted all his strength in the previous attack, Shi Xiaole had actually held back some. Without bothering to look, he jabbed his sword towards the dense shadowy hammers.

Clang!

The swirling shadows vanished as Shi Xiaole’s sword tip touched the slower iron hammer. He stood still, ignoring the faster hammer hurtling towards his face, as if incapable of stopping it.

Before anyone could cry out in shock, the faster hammer unexpectedly contracted and rebounded towards Tie Yunzi.

"Damned thing!"

Tie Yunzi cursed inwardly.

While his move, Rainfall Twin Stars, appeared to focus on speed, in fact, its core was slowness. Through the interaction of the faster and slower hammer, leveraging the opponent’s force, it could create the greatest damage.

In other words, whether blocking both hammers or only one, it would result in a savage rebound. However, if he held onto the slower hammer and didn’t resist, the move would self-destruct without external interference.

Tie Yunzi wasn’t sure whether Shi Xiaole was simply lucky or had seen through the reality of this move. However, he didn’t have time to figure it out as Shi Xiaole’s attack was incoming.

A blaze of sword light slashed from the side, startling Tie Yunzi whose move was just executed, forcing him to dodge quickly.

But the moment he moved to the right, Shi Xiaole’s sword shadowed him, even reaching the spot before he did. To the audiences, it looked as if Tie Yunzi had deliberately run into the sword.

"Hammer Shadow Step!"

With a vigorous stamp of his feet, Tie Yunzi narrowly slid past the attack. Every friction between his feet and the void created a booming sound that led to a throbbing headache, accompanied by his elusive speed, enough to leave any Lord helpless.

However, this did not include Shi Xiaole.

Setting aside his superior spiritual power, after countless fights, Shi Xiaole’s combat skills had gotten to the peak. Relying merely on experience, he could roughly predict where the opponent would be.

Without giving Tie Yunzi any breathing space, Shi Xiaole’s sword aura soared, and he unleashed a sweeping strike. A large shadow was cut off, and the Sword Qi was whittled down to a single strand. With a thud, a figure shot out.

Tie Yunzi hadn’t even put down the hammers he had raised when Shi Xiaole appeared behind him like a ghost, slashing at his head with his sword.

Clang!

Mustering 60% of his strength, Tie Yunzi barely managed to block the attack. As he stumbled, he attempted to shake off Shi Xiaole’s control of the Qi. However, he had underestimated Shi Xiaole’s speed.

No, everyone had underestimated Shi Xiaole’s speed.

Shi Xiaole’s speed had transcended mere swiftness and entered the realm of perfection. The coordination between his hands and feet, body and mind, man and sword were so seamless, they gave off an unhindered, flowing sensation that made one’s defense seem impenetrable.

The sword light flashed.

The long sword cut through, compelling Tie Yunzi to retreat the way he had come. He tried to lift his hammer to strike, but the moment he started to raise his hands, Shi Xiaole’s sword was already bearing down.

Clang!

Tie Yunzi staggered backward, looking disheveled, his face as disgruntled as it could be.

Before the fight began, he was brimming with confidence, thinking he could easily defeat Shi Xiaole. Yet he was caught off-guard by the harsh reality. Not only was he unable to defeat Shi Xiaole, but he was also pushed into a tight corner where even retaliating seemed too much to hope for.

Never had he encountered someone who didn’t even allow him the chance to strike back.

As for the masters on the surrounding peaks, regardless of whether they were from the righteous or the demonic faction, male or female, young or old, everyone was stunned.

They were not just shocked at Shi Xiaole’s extraordinary strength.

They were more astounded that Shi Xiaole’s attacks were accompanied by an indescribable sense of beauty, as if fighting had become a form of art in his hands. They could only watch as their opponents were gradually forced into a disadvantage and slowly sinking under his strategic offense and withdrawal.

He was the chess player, while his opponent was merely a chess piece. This was the gap in combat skills!

"Brother Shi, when you killed the top fighters of the three major families last time, how much of your strength did you use? 10%, or 5%?"

Qin Xiangyu muttered to herself, her voice so low that only she could hear it. When she thought back to their first meeting when she attempted to control Shi Xiaole, she couldn’t help but shake her head.

"Is this your current strength?"

Ji Morou sighed deeply, her eyes both lost and sparkling.

If she were to fight against Shi Xiaole now, she wouldn’t even be able to handle one of his moves. At this point, she was no longer in doubt – Shi Xiaole was indeed worthy of the title of prodigy.

"Such perfect control over rhythm!"

Even Gui Zhihang drew a soft breath.

He saw more than others did. Rather than saying that Shi Xiaole’s combat skills were superior, it was better to say that his control over rhythm was too powerful.

From the exchanges between the two, Shi Xiaole’s ability to break Tie Yunzi’s movements relied mostly on this sense of rhythm. In this respect, even Gui Zhihang had to admit his inferiority.

In his eyes, of the four demons, no one’s rhythmic sense was superior to Kirin’s except for Young Dragon.

"This is too much!"

After being repelled once again, Tie Yunzi roared in rage.

His figure moved instantly, Shi Xiaole’s face remained expressionless as he increased his power by a tenth, swinging out his sword. This time it wasn’t an ordinary sword move, but the third move of the Wind Extreme Sword Technique, Wind Rolling and Thunderclap.

Boom!

As his body lunged forward, Tie Yunzi felt a sweetness in his throat, almost spitting out blood. His expression was extremely fierce, and within the ferocity, a hint of killing intent could be discerned.

Suddenly, a strange and incredibly powerful force, with Tie Yunzi at its center, violently spread in all directions. The sea of ​​clouds below was immediately thrown into chaos, with some colliding with each other and others spreading far apart.

Through the power of the Array System, many experts also had a strange feeling, as if the void in front of them had undergone severe distortion, just like a smooth piece of paper being crumpled into a ball.

"Not good!"

Fei Wenyu’s face changed dramatically, he quickly stabilized his mind and after a while, he narrowly dispelled this feeling.

"A broken martial arts force?"

The peak Array System could resist attacks but it was very hard to resist all spirit fluctuations. When Jade Lion and Xing Shuzi released their own martial arts forces before, Fei Wenyu didn’t have any room to resist.

But now, he sensed a fragment of an incomplete martial arts force, coming from Tie Yunzi.

It was this trace of martial arts force that caused a problem with Fei Wenyu’s sense of space. Fortunately, due to the isolation of the Array System, the impact he suffered wasn’t significant.

"Junior brother, you could have done this earlier."

The fat-faced man’s face was cold, and Xing Shuzi on his side remained silent, his purple lips pressed into a straight line, revealing his unrest.

Although a martial artist of the False Divine Barrier Realm failed to break through to the Divine Barrier Realm, his sea of consciousness would retain more or less the broken image of martial arts, possessing a part of the power of martial arts.

Facing genuine Terrestrial Immortals of the Divine Barrier Realm, a martial arts shadow was of course not enough, but it was an indomitable weapon for dealing with martial artists of the Dragon Gate Realm.

What Tie Yunzi comprehended was the Attract and Repel Martial Arts, a secondary martial art. Even though it was just a secondary martial art and was somewhat damaged, its power was enough to crush a top-grade true intent.

What really took Xing Shuzi by surprise was that his second disciple actually used this last resort to suppress Kirin.

"The power of martial arts, using such methods, this is simply bullying!"

The Lords present couldn’t help but sigh.

The power of martial arts is the power of martial arts, even if broken, it is not something that a Dragon Gate Realm Lord can resist. No matter how strong Kirin is, he cannot make up for this difference.

"Kirin, I admit you are strong, but skills are just skills, they can never overcome absolute power. You forced me into this."

No one could describe the anger and humiliation in Tie Yunzi’s heart. Now, he just wanted to defeat Shi Xiaole as quickly as possible, preserving his last bit of dignity.

With his hands raised, Tie Yunzi swung a pair of hammers forward. Under the blessing of the Attract and Repel Martial Arts, the force of the hammers formed an irregular invisible force, rotating forward.

"Gale Blade!"

With a chill in his heart and a sense of crisis, Shi Xiaole slew his sword at an angle based on his intuition towards the fluctuations, unleashing the strongest move in the Wind Extreme Sword Technique.

The blue sword light swept forward, splitting the world in half, but it suddenly stopped halfway, then twisted, shattered like a snapped willow twig.

The remaining irregular force continued to rush forward, turning the thousand-meter layer of clouds ahead into a mess under Shi Xiaole’s timely evasion.

Whoosh!

Tie Yunzi rushed straight ahead, surprisingly faster than before.

As the name ’Attract and Repel Martial Arts’ suggests, it involves the switching between gravitational and repulsive forces. These two kinds of forces can be used to increase one’s speed and strength, as well as limit the opponent.

Shi Xiaole keenly discovered that the air pressure around him was surging towards him. A single move now required him to use several times the Vigorous Air compared to before.

"Heavy Hammer Blooming Flowers!"

Hammers shadows were everywhere, attacking Shi Xiaole crazily.

Every time Shi Xiaole tried to counter, the powerful force of attraction and repulsion would deform his movements. His stance was left wide open several times, almost being hit by Tie Yunzi’s heavy hammer.

"Twin Hammer Life-ending Strike!"

The two large hammers, like two mountains, were swung down heavily at Shi Xiaole under Tie Yunzi’s force.

Clang! Clang!

Shi Xiaole was forced to retreat while Tie Yunzi seemed to become more and more courageous. Especially under the blessing of the Attract and Repel Martial Arts, his strength surged, tirelessly pressing against Shi Xiaole.

"This is one type of strength-based martial art, but it has its endurance limit, which is the biggest weakness of this martial art."

Despite the dangers, Shi Xiaole’s mental power was exceedingly strong and did not prevent him from analyzing the Attract and Repel Martial Arts.
